James Mambo
James Mambo
May 7, 2019
16 reported
22 sighted
1 currently handling

Date Comment Rumour
16-Dec-2019 I received a message from a Darforian dr... Many people in Lainya County have been m...
18-Nov-2019 On that fateful day, there was a distrib... An Equatorian was beaten nearly to death...